next
previous
items

Data table via SPARQL

Habitats directive Article 17 assessments for the Otter

Data table via SPARQL Published 05 Jul 2012 Last modified 18 Nov 2024

Download this dataset

Dataset preview

(Live Query)

label bookmark query
"List of Reportnet countries"^^<http://www.w3.org/2001/XMLSchema#string> <http://cr.eionet.europa.eu/sparqlbookmarks/7197136847576732561> "PREFIX rod: <http://rod.eionet.europa.eu/schema.rdf#>\u000d\nPREFIX rdfs: <http://www.w3.org/2000/01/rdf-schema#>\u000d\nSELECT * WHERE {\u000d\n ?country a rod:Locality;\u000d\n rod:loccode ?code;\u000d\n rdfs:label ?name.\u000d\n} ORDER BY ?name"^^<http://www.w3.org/2001/XMLSchema#string>
"List Eurostat, EEA and FAO country codes side-by-side"^^<http://www.w3.org/2001/XMLSchema#string> <http://cr.eionet.europa.eu/sparqlbookmarks/8296716582844373951> "PREFIX owl: <http://www.w3.org/2002/07/owl#>\u000d\nPREFIX e: <http://ec.europa.eu/eurostat/ramon/ontologies/geographic.rdf#>\u000d\nPREFIX eea: <http://rdfdata.eionet.europa.eu/eea/ontology/>\u000d\nPREFIX fao: <http://aims.fao.org/aos/geopolitical.owl#>\u000d\n\u000d\nSELECT DISTINCT ?estatcode ?eeacode ?nutscode ?faocode ?gdptotal/?population AS ?gdp ?name\u000d\nWHERE {\u000d\n ?uri a e:Country .\u000d\n ?uri e:name ?name .\u000d\n ?uri e:code ?estatcode .\u000d\n ?uri e:protocolOrder ?order .\u000d\n OPTIONAL {\u000d\n ?uri owl:sameAs ?eeaURI .\u000d\n ?eeaURI a eea:Country .\u000d\n ?eeaURI eea:code ?eeacode .\u000d\n }\u000d\n OPTIONAL {\u000d\n ?uri owl:sameAs ?nuts .\u000d\n ?nuts a e:NUTSRegion .\u000d\n ?nuts e:code ?nutscode .\u000d\n }\u000d\n OPTIONAL {\u000d\n ?eeaURI owl:sameAs ?faourl .\u000d\n ?faourl a fao:self_governing;\u000d\n fao:codeFAOSTAT ?faocode;\u000d\n fao:GDPTotalInCurrentPrices ?gdptotal;\u000d\n fao:populationTotal ?population.\u000d\n }\u000d\n} ORDER BY ?order"^^<http://www.w3.org/2001/XMLSchema#string>
"Noise dataflow (DF1 and DF5) Airports"^^<http://www.w3.org/2001/XMLSchema#string> <http://cr.eionet.europa.eu/sparqlbookmarks/4685043828317522221> "PREFIX rdf: <http://www.w3.org/1999/02/22-rdf-syntax-ns#> \u000d\nPREFIX cr: <http://cr.eionet.europa.eu/ontologies/contreg.rdf#> \u000d\nPREFIX rod: <http://rod.eionet.europa.eu/schema.rdf#> \u000d\nPREFIX noise: <http://rdfdata.eionet.europa.eu/noisedataflow/ontology/> \u000d\nPREFIX sources: <http://rdfdata.eionet.europa.eu/noisedataflow/>\u000d\n\u000d\nSELECT ?subject ?icaocode ?DF\u000d\nWHERE {\u000d\n {\u000d\n GRAPH sources:DF5_MAir.rdf {\u000d\n ?subject rdf:type noise:DF5_MAir\u000d\n OPTIONAL {?subject noise:icaocode ?icaocode}\u000d\n OPTIONAL {?subject noise:annualtraffic ?annualtraffic}\u000d\n }\u000d\n noise:DF5_MAir rdfs:label ?DF\u000d\n } UNION {\u000d\n GRAPH sources:DF1_MAir.rdf {\u000d\n ?subject rdf:type noise:DF1_MAir . \u000d\n OPTIONAL {?subject noise:icaocode ?icaocode} . \u000d\n OPTIONAL {?subject noise:annualtraffic ?annualtraffic} . \u000d\n }\u000d\n noise:DF1_MAir rdfs:label ?DF\u000d\n }\u000d\n} ORDER BY ?subject"^^<http://www.w3.org/2001/XMLSchema#string>
"Noise dataflow (DF1 and DF5) Major Railways"^^<http://www.w3.org/2001/XMLSchema#string> <http://cr.eionet.europa.eu/sparqlbookmarks/-9156285186911090494> "PREFIX rdf: <http://www.w3.org/1999/02/22-rdf-syntax-ns#> \u000d\nPREFIX cr: <http://cr.eionet.europa.eu/ontologies/contreg.rdf#> \u000d\nPREFIX rod: <http://rod.eionet.europa.eu/schema.rdf#> \u000d\nPREFIX noise: <http://rdfdata.eionet.europa.eu/noisedataflow/ontology/> \u000d\nPREFIX sources: <http://rdfdata.eionet.europa.eu/noisedataflow/>\u000d\n\u000d\nSELECT DISTINCT ?subject ?reportingentityuniquecode ?uniquerailid ?DF\u000d\nWHERE {\u000d\n {\u000d\n GRAPH sources:DF5_MRail.rdf {\u000d\n ?subject rdf:type noise:DF5_MRail . \u000d\n OPTIONAL {?subject noise:reportingentityuniquecode ?reportingentityuniquecode} . \u000d\n OPTIONAL {?subject noise:uniquerailid ?uniquerailid } . \u000d\n }\u000d\n noise:DF5_MRail rdfs:label ?DF\u000d\n } UNION {\u000d\n GRAPH sources:DF1_MRail.rdf {\u000d\n ?subject rdf:type noise:DF1_MRail . \u000d\n OPTIONAL {?subject noise:reportingentityuniquecode ?reportingentityuniquecode} . \u000d\n OPTIONAL {?subject noise:uniquerailid ?uniquerailid } . \u000d\n }\u000d\n noise:DF1_MRail rdfs:label ?DF\u000d\n }\u000d\n} ORDER BY ?subject"^^<http://www.w3.org/2001/XMLSchema#string>
"Noise dataflow (DF1 and DF5) Major Roads"^^<http://www.w3.org/2001/XMLSchema#string> <http://cr.eionet.europa.eu/sparqlbookmarks/-208145582772588719> "PREFIX rdf: <http://www.w3.org/1999/02/22-rdf-syntax-ns#> \u000d\nPREFIX cr: <http://cr.eionet.europa.eu/ontologies/contreg.rdf#> \u000d\nPREFIX rod: <http://rod.eionet.europa.eu/schema.rdf#> \u000d\nPREFIX noise: <http://rdfdata.eionet.europa.eu/noisedataflow/ontology/> \u000d\nPREFIX sources: <http://rdfdata.eionet.europa.eu/noisedataflow/>\u000d\n\u000d\nSELECT DISTINCT ?subject ?reportingentityuniquecode ?uniqueroadid ?DF\u000d\nWHERE {\u000d\n {\u000d\n GRAPH sources:DF5_MRoad.rdf {\u000d\n ?subject rdf:type noise:DF5_MRoad . \u000d\n OPTIONAL {?subject noise:reportingentityuniquecode ?reportingentityuniquecode} . \u000d\n OPTIONAL {?subject noise:uniqueroadid ?uniqueroadid} . \u000d\n }\u000d\n noise:DF5_MRoad rdfs:label ?DF\u000d\n } UNION {\u000d\n GRAPH sources:DF1_MRoad.rdf {\u000d\n ?subject rdf:type noise:DF1_MRoad . \u000d\n OPTIONAL {?subject noise:reportingentityuniquecode ?reportingentityuniquecode} . \u000d\n OPTIONAL {?subject noise:uniqueroadid ?uniqueroadid} . \u000d\n }\u000d\n noise:DF1_MRoad rdfs:label ?DF\u000d\n }\u000d\n} ORDER BY ?subject"^^<http://www.w3.org/2001/XMLSchema#string>
"Noise dataflow (DF1 and DF5) Agglomerations"^^<http://www.w3.org/2001/XMLSchema#string> <http://cr.eionet.europa.eu/sparqlbookmarks/3742593108919731431> "PREFIX rdf: <http://www.w3.org/1999/02/22-rdf-syntax-ns#> \u000d\nPREFIX cr: <http://cr.eionet.europa.eu/ontologies/contreg.rdf#> \u000d\nPREFIX rod: <http://rod.eionet.europa.eu/schema.rdf#> \u000d\nPREFIX noise: <http://rdfdata.eionet.europa.eu/noisedataflow/ontology/> \u000d\nPREFIX sources: <http://rdfdata.eionet.europa.eu/noisedataflow/>\u000d\n\u000d\nSELECT ?subject\u000d\n ?uniqueagglomerationid\u000d\n ?reportingentityuniquecode\u000d\n ?numberofinhabitants\u000d\n ?agglomerationname\u000d\n ?typelabel\u000d\nWHERE {\u000d\n {\u000d\n GRAPH sources:DF5_Agg.rdf {\u000d\n ?subject rdf:type noise:DF5_Agg . \u000d\n OPTIONAL {?subject noise:uniqueagglomerationid ?uniqueagglomerationid} . \u000d\n OPTIONAL {?subject noise:numberofinhabitants ?numberofinhabitants} . \u000d\n OPTIONAL {?subject noise:agglomerationname ?agglomerationname} . \u000d\n OPTIONAL {?subject noise:reportingentityuniquecode ?reportingentityuniquecode} . \u000d\n }\u000d\n noise:DF5_Agg rdfs:label ?typelabel\u000d\n } UNION {\u000d\n GRAPH sources:DF1_Agg.rdf {\u000d\n ?subject rdf:type noise:DF1_Agg\u000d\n OPTIONAL {?subject noise:uniqueagglomerationid ?uniqueagglomerationid}\u000d\n OPTIONAL {?subject noise:numberofinhabitants ?numberofinhabitants}\u000d\n OPTIONAL {?subject noise:name ?agglomerationname}\u000d\n OPTIONAL {?subject noise:reportingentityuniquecode ?reportingentityuniquecode}\u000d\n }\u000d\n noise:DF1_Agg rdfs:label ?typelabel\u000d\n }\u000d\n} ORDER BY ?subject"^^<http://www.w3.org/2001/XMLSchema#string>
"50 Most recent deliveries to CDR"^^<http://www.w3.org/2001/XMLSchema#string> <http://cr.eionet.europa.eu/sparqlbookmarks/1076480138370030788> "PREFIX rod: <http://rod.eionet.europa.eu/schema.rdf#>\u000d\nPREFIX dct: <http://purl.org/dc/terms/>\u000d\n\u000d\nSELECT DISTINCT * WHERE {\u000d\n ?subj a rod:Delivery ;\u000d\n rod:released ?released ;\u000d\n rod:locality _:locuri ;\u000d\n rod:obligation _:obluri .\u000d\n _:locuri rod:loccode ?locality.\u000d\n _:obluri dct:title ?obligation\u000d\n} ORDER BY DESC(?released) LIMIT 50"^^<http://www.w3.org/2001/XMLSchema#string>
"Habitats directive Article 17 assessments for the Otter"^^<http://www.w3.org/2001/XMLSchema#string> <http://cr.eionet.europa.eu/sparqlbookmarks/6753457373832061883> "PREFIX o: <http://rdfdata.eionet.europa.eu/article17/ontology/>\u000d\nPREFIX e: <http://rdfdata.eionet.europa.eu/eea/ontology/>\u000d\n\u000d\nSELECT DISTINCT ?name ?country ?region ?assessment ?future WHERE {\u000d\n ?r o:forSpecies <http://eunis.eea.europa.eu/species/1435> .\u000d\n ?r o:hasRegionalReport ?s.\u000d\n ?s a o:SpeciesRegionalReport .\u000d\n ?s o:speciesname ?name .\u000d\n ?s o:forCountry ?curl .\u000d\n ?curl e:name ?country .\u000d\n ?s o:region ?ruri .\u000d\n ?ruri e:name ?region .\u000d\n OPTIONAL { ?s o:conclusion_assessment ?assessment }\u000d\n OPTIONAL {?s o:conclusion_future ?future }\u000d\n} ORDER BY ?region ?country"^^<http://www.w3.org/2001/XMLSchema#string>
"Number of deliveries per country from 1 January to now"^^<http://www.w3.org/2001/XMLSchema#string> <http://cr.eionet.europa.eu/sparqlbookmarks/-7665037000490126996> "PREFIX rod: <http://rod.eionet.europa.eu/schema.rdf#>\u000d\nPREFIX dct: <http://purl.org/dc/terms/>\u000d\n\u000d\nSELECT ?locality count(DISTINCT ?subj) AS ?count\u000d\nWHERE {\u000d\n ?subj a rod:Delivery ;\u000d\n rod:released ?released ;\u000d\n rod:locality _:locuri ;\u000d\n rod:obligation ?obluri .\u000d\n _:locuri rod:loccode ?locality.\u000d\n FILTER(bif:year(?released) = bif:year(bif:curdatetime()))\u000d\n} GROUP BY ?locality ORDER BY DESC(?count)"^^<http://www.w3.org/2001/XMLSchema#string>
"Reportnet deliveries per year in totals"^^<http://www.w3.org/2001/XMLSchema#string> <http://cr.eionet.europa.eu/sparqlbookmarks/578809278462241792> "PREFIX rod: <http://rod.eionet.europa.eu/schema.rdf#>\u000d\n\u000d\nSELECT str(bif:year(?released)) AS ?year_label bif:year(?released) AS ?year count(DISTINCT ?subj) AS ?count\u000d\nWHERE {\u000d\n ?subj a rod:Delivery ;\u000d\n rod:released ?released ;\u000d\n rod:obligation ?obluri .\u000d\n} GROUP BY bif:year(?released) ORDER BY ?year"^^<http://www.w3.org/2001/XMLSchema#string>

Received 25 rows in 0.035 seconds.


https://eea.europa.eu./data-and-maps/daviz/eionet/data/eionet-data/habitats-directive-article-17-assessments-for-the-otter/daviz.json

For system integrators

The following info can be used by a system developer / database administrator in order to retrieve this dataset programmatically over the web using a SPARQL client.

Are you new to Linked Data technology? visit http://linkeddata.org



http://cr.eionet.europa.eu/sparql

PREFIX o: <http://rdfdata.eionet.europa.eu/article17/ontology/>
PREFIX e: <http://rdfdata.eionet.europa.eu/eea/ontology/>

SELECT DISTINCT ?name ?country ?region ?assessment ?future  WHERE {
  ?r o:forSpecies <http://eunis.eea.europa.eu/species/1435> .
  ?r o:hasRegionalReport ?s.
  ?s a o:SpeciesRegionalReport .
  ?s o:speciesname ?name .
  ?s o:forCountry ?curl .
  ?curl e:name ?country .
  ?s o:region ?ruri .
  ?ruri e:name ?region .
  OPTIONAL { ?s o:conclusion_assessment ?assessment }
  OPTIONAL {?s o:conclusion_future ?future }
} ORDER BY ?region ?country

Error when running query:

Error. Traceback (most recent call last):
  File "/plone/buildout-cache/eggs/Products.ZSPARQLMethod-2.3-py2.7.egg/Products/ZSPARQLMethod/Method.py", line 287, in run_with_timeout
    ret = func(*args, **kwargs)
  File "/plone/buildout-cache/eggs/Products.ZSPARQLMethod-2.3-py2.7.egg/Products/ZSPARQLMethod/Method.py", line 215, in query_and_get_result
    result = sparql.query(*args, timeout = kwargs.get("timeout", 0) or 0)
  File "/plone/buildout-cache/eggs/sparql_client-3.8-py2.7.egg/sparql.py", line 747, in query
    return s.query(query, timeout, raw=raw)
  File "/plone/buildout-cache/eggs/sparql_client-3.8-py2.7.egg/sparql.py", line 416, in query
    return q.query(query, timeout, raw=raw)
  File "/plone/buildout-cache/eggs/sparql_client-3.8-py2.7.egg/sparql.py", line 571, in query
    response = self._request(statement, timeout)
  File "/plone/buildout-cache/eggs/sparql_client-3.8-py2.7.egg/sparql.py", line 558, in _request
    response = self._build_response(query, opener, buf, timeout)
  File "/plone/buildout-cache/eggs/sparql_client-3.8-py2.7.egg/sparql.py", line 543, in _build_response
    timeout if timeout > 0 else None)
  File "/plone/buildout-cache/eggs/sparql_client-3.8-py2.7.egg/sparql.py", line 514, in _get_response
    response = opener.open(request, timeout=timeout)
  File "/usr/local/lib/python2.7/urllib2.py", line 435, in open
    response = meth(req, response)
  File "/usr/local/lib/python2.7/urllib2.py", line 548, in http_response
    'http', request, response, code, msg, hdrs)
  File "/usr/local/lib/python2.7/urllib2.py", line 473, in error
    return self._call_chain(*args)
  File "/usr/local/lib/python2.7/urllib2.py", line 407, in _call_chain
    result = func(*args)
  File "/usr/local/lib/python2.7/urllib2.py", line 556, in http_error_default
    raise HTTPError(req.get_full_url(), code, msg, hdrs, fp)
HTTPError: HTTP Error 308: Permanent Redirect


Permalinks

Document Actions